Latvia - Import of Refined Olive Oil
Since 2014, Latvia Import of Refined Olive Oil rose 29.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 13 among other countries in Import of Refined Olive Oil with €3,267,249. Latvia is overtaken by Ireland, which was ranked number 12 at €3,322,434 and is followed by Czechia at €3,242,567. Italy ranked the highest with €134,047,320.48 in 2019, that is a growth of 13.2%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Portugal and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Austria recorded the best 5 years average growth at +33.3% per year, while Greece witnessed the worst performance at -23.7% per year.
